Transaction 5f94965ba14fbb51e1591db55ee2a089223b1b891aecc3981dfbbdba3bbe2785
1 Input
1 Output
-
5f94965ba14fbb51e1591db55ee2a089223b1b891aecc3981dfbbdba3bbe2785:0
- value
- 16343
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bf1bb7ea15f32ed1ea7b61b33bb94a58375bd1e67fa6cea75828990493405d64
- address
- bc1phudm06s47vhdr6nmvxenhw22tqm4h50x07nvaf6c9zvsfy6qt4jqdvw06t